In Captivity of the Body: Intersex(-uality) in the First Half of the 20th Century
The paper focuses on the issue of intersexuality in the Czech medical discourse during the first half of the 20th century, when the term “intersex”, which is officially used today and distinct from intersexuality, did not yet exist.
